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 30.294
- Longitude : 120.1619
Host 39.107.115.42 includes 1 websites in history :


Recent Checked Hosts
CN: 39.107.115.42 (1domains)
US: 185.173.109.220 (1domains)
N/A: 103.158.195.6 (1domains)
IN: 3.6.112.136 (1domains)
US: 104.153.44.70 (1domains)
US: 172.67.218.210 (1domains)
AU: 3.106.178.8 (1domains)
US: 67.205.0.139 (1domains)
IE: 176.34.195.3 (1domains)
US: 104.18.2.197 (1domains)
JP: 43.155.14.225 (1domains)
US: 24.199.101.139 (1domains)
RU: 37.46.132.136 (1domains)
US: 172.237.146.38 (1domains)
US: 20.239.195.152 (1domains)
US: 47.235.24.196 (1domains)
VE: 200.85.65.41 (1domains)
US: 44.221.200.12 (1domains)
SK: 212.57.35.61 (1domains)
IE: 54.231.137.77 (1domains)







